<highhorse>

It's about bloody time that they started to train people to drive in this country. If it wasn't so damn easy to get a licence, people wouldn't do stupid crap like having an accident on the M4 (for the interstate people, a straight piece of freeway which for some unknown reason some jerk crashes on almost daily).

The courses you have to do to get a bike licence in NSW are awesome. Just simple, basic roadcraft which isn't taught to 95% of people who drive cars. Some people are lucky and learn good habits of their parents/friends etc but not from a driving school. They just teach you to pass the test - and you can do the test on a goddamn automatic!! :evil:

Give me a week and I'll teach my 8 year old nephew to pass the driving test on an auto - what does it prove? You might as well just sell the licence for $20 and be done with it.

I read somewhere they have a good scheme in Russia. (even if this isn't what actually happens it's a great idea). The Idea is you raise the age of getting a licence by a few years, but you can get it earlier if you complete a basic driving and vehicle maintenance course. crap, you can get a licence in this country without ever having driven over 60km/h or driven on a freeway let alone changed a tyre or checked the oil.

I'd rather see Poeee's fine money going to training drivers, and pulling over **** (as Mick so elequently put it) for stupid things like changing lanes without looking/indicating than whatever bullshit it's being spent on now.

</highhorse>
